Internal ID e6c56c53-edd0-405f-bd0d-cc2018d4f336
Taxonomy Lipids and lipid-like molecules > Prenol lipids > Terpene lactones > Diterpene lactones
IUPAC Name (1R,2R,3R,7R,9S,10S,11S,12R,16S,17S)-10,11,16-trihydroxy-17-methoxy-13,13-dimethyl-6-methylidene-4,18-dioxapentacyclo[8.6.2.13,7.01,12.02,9]nonadecan-5-one
SMILES (Canonical) CC1(CCC(C23C1C(C(C4C2C5CC(C4)C(=C)C(=O)O5)(OC3OC)O)O)O)C
SMILES (Isomeric) CC1(CC[C@@H]([C@]23[C@@H]1[C@@H]([C@]([C@@H]4[C@H]2[C@H]5C[C@@H](C4)C(=C)C(=O)O5)(O[C@@H]3OC)O)O)O)C
InChI InChI=1S/C21H30O7/c1-9-10-7-11-14(12(8-10)27-17(9)24)20-13(22)5-6-19(2,3)15(20)16(23)21(11,25)28-18(20)26-4/h10-16,18,22-23,25H,1,5-8H2,2-4H3/t10-,11+,12-,13+,14+,15-,16+,18+,20-,21+/m1/s1
InChI Key NUYJBFSDWBBTBE-RFDMKKSSSA-N
Popularity 0 references in papers

Physical and Chemical Properties

Top
Molecular Formula C21H30O7
Molecular Weight 394.50 g/mol
Exact Mass 394.19915329 g/mol
Topological Polar Surface Area (TPSA) 105.00 Ų
XlogP 1.10
